I recently ordered and received two of the new offerings from Dainese. I am acquainted with Cory ( Corey ) from the D Store in Costa Mesa , Cali.and got these two new Dainese short leather riding Jackets .

The Trophy.
this Jacket is Black , is has a laser cut design on the back of the Jacket with the Logo in the center of the Design.

The back of the Jacket is lightly sued-ed except across the bottom and that is like eel.

The front is lightly perfed in the lower sleeve and on the sides although it's not considered a " perfed " Jacket.

Also the front is sued-ed and there is D Stone Fabric for ease of movement down the inside length of the sleeves.There is this eel like leather on the outside of the sleeves from the cuffs all the way to the Metal piece on the Shoulders that is in Black.On the front there is a small logo on the left chest done in the eel like leather.

There are the usual removable composite Shoulder and composite Elbow protectors. The inside has the now famous Bubble Liner . 2 outside hidden pockets and a inside zip pocket.Adjustments can be made on either side of the outside and a Jacket to Pants zipper. Elastic fabric at the back of the neck for added comfort w, 2 snap collar closure.










The Tourist is a totally different look altogether. It is Ecru in color and has Silver zippers with leather pull tabs which give it a much more expensive , fashion look. Also the 2 areas of darker textured leather at the Shoulders and just beneath contrast well and add interest to the look of the Jacket . The piece on the Shoulder surround a piece of protective Carbon Fiber. The Jacket has the usual Composite Protection at the Shoulders and Elbows but the way the Jacket is made I 'm thinking it was made with more of a flair for fashion.

There is no brash lettering on the Jacket , just embossed logos in the leather .The Jacket has on both sides two stretch panels running from top to bottom in the underarm area for total flexibility.. A nice leather tab closure over the main zipper adds a nice touch.

The Jacket has a permanent cotton lining with a zipper for Jacket to pants. So I'm thinking it will be a very nice Jacket for when the temps get into the 60s.and below with a layer underneath.

The cuffs have a snap on them which once again adds to the richness of the Jacket.

2 outside pockets and 1 inside pocket. all zippered.
